Privatization of Argentina’s Water and Wastewater Company (AySA)

Through Decree No. 494/2025, the National Government authorized the privatization process of the state-owned company Agua y Saneamientos Argentinos S.A. (AySA), which is responsible for providing potable water in the Buenos Aires Metropolitan Area (AMBA). 

The regulation enables the sale of 90% of AYSA’s share capital, currently held by the national government, through a national and international public bidding process. The procedure will be overseen by the Ministry of Economy together with the Public Enterprises Transformation Agency.

The sale will be organized in two stages. In the first, at least 51% of the shares will be transferred to a strategic operator within the sector. Subsequently, the remaining shares will be offered on local stock exchanges and markets.

While the government is expeditiously proceeding with the requisite legal measures for AYSA's divestiture, the tender is anticipated to be issued by year-end, with the contract award slated for 2026.

Additionally, through Decree No. 493/2025, the National Government had previously modified the Regulatory Framework for the Provision of Public Drinking Water and Sewerage Services. Said modifications were presented as an essential condition for enabling the entry of private capital into the company, due to the current regime being designed for a state-owned company.

Privatization Process of Belgrano Cargas y Logística S.A. moves forward

Through Resolution No. 1049/2025, the Ministry of Economy initiated the privatization process of Belgrano Cargas y Logística S.A. under the terms of Decree No. 67/2025. The company will be split into three (3)  business units and subsequently dissolved.

Within this framework, the Secretariat of Transportation was instructed to implement various measures to facilitate the process. Among them, the following stand out:

  • Auction of rolling stock: An inventory and assessment of assets administered by Belgrano Cargas y Logística S.A. must be conducted, followed by the definition of lots and conditions for their public auction.
  • Concession of railway lines and properties: A comprehensive survey will be conducted on the current condition of the railway tracks and infrastructure works of the “Belgrano”, “San Martín”, and “Urquiza” Lines, as well as adjacent properties, in order to determine the terms of the upcoming bidding process.
  • Concession of use of railway workshops: An inventory of workshops, tools, and machinery will be carried out to define the conditions under which their use will be granted.
Furthermore, the Temporary Special Executive Unit “Agency for the Transformation of State-Owned Enterprises” has been tasked with overseeing the privatization process, which is mandated to conclude within a maximum timeframe of 12 months from the Resolution's effective date..

Finally, it was established that the auction and bidding procedures will be conducted through the digital platforms  SUBAST.AR and CONTRAT.AR, in accordance with Decree No. 416/2025.

Privatization of Energía Argentina S.A.

Through Resolution No. 1050/2025 (“Resolution”), the Ministry of Economy initiated the privatization process of Energía Argentina S.A. (“ENARSA”) under the terms of Decree No. 286/2025. 

Initially, the process will entail the divestiture of shares in “Compañía Inversora en Transmisión Eléctrica Citelec S.A.” (“CITELEC S.A.”) via a national and international public tender, in accordance with Articles 17 and 18 of Law No. 23,696. CITELEC S.A. is the controlling shareholder of TRANSENER S.A. and is a minority shareholder in TRANSENER INTERNACIONAL LTDA. and TRANSBA S.A. These entities are leaders in the public service of extra-high voltage electricity transmission in Argentina.

Within this framework, the Temporary Special Executive Unit “Agency for the Transformation of State-Owned Enterprises” was instructed to coordinate the necessary actions for the purpose of:

(a) Finalizing the sale of CITILEC's shares within eight (8) months of the effective date of this Resolution; and 

(b) Engaging a bank belonging to the National Public Sector to value the equity interest in CITELEC S.A.

The procedures will be carried out through the CONTRAT.AR platform.
